/illumos-gate/usr/src/common/dis/i386/ |
H A D | dis_tables.h | 95 extern int dtrace_disx86(dis86_t *x, uint_t cpu_mode); 101 extern void dtrace_disx86_str(dis86_t *x, uint_t cpu_mode, uint64_t pc,
|
H A D | dis_tables.c | 4069 dtrace_disx86(dis86_t *x, uint_t cpu_mode) in dtrace_disx86() argument 4180 if (cpu_mode == SIZE16) { in dtrace_disx86() 4183 } else if (cpu_mode == SIZE32) { in dtrace_disx86() 4248 if (cpu_mode == SIZE64) { in dtrace_disx86() 4561 if (cpu_mode == SIZE64) { in dtrace_disx86() 4569 } else if (cpu_mode == SIZE32) { in dtrace_disx86() 4760 if (cpu_mode == SIZE64 || in dtrace_disx86() 4761 cpu_mode == SIZE16) { in dtrace_disx86() 4765 opnd_size = cpu_mode; in dtrace_disx86() 5031 if (cpu_mode == SIZE64) in dtrace_disx86() [all …]
|
/illumos-gate/usr/src/uts/intel/io/vmm/ |
H A D | vmm_instruction_emul.c | 1995 if (paging->cpu_mode == CPU_MODE_REAL) { in vie_emulate_stack_op() 2734 switch (vie->paging.cpu_mode) { in vie_cs_info() 2794 if (cpu_mode != CPU_MODE_64BIT) in vie_canonical_check() 2832 if (cpu_mode == CPU_MODE_64BIT) { in vie_calculate_gla() 3427 if ((cpu_mode == CPU_MODE_64BIT || in decode_prefixes() 3502 if (cpu_mode == CPU_MODE_64BIT) { in decode_prefixes() 3643 if (cpu_mode == CPU_MODE_64BIT) in decode_modrm() 3942 enum vm_cpu_mode cpu_mode; in vie_decode_instruction() local 3948 cpu_mode = vie->paging.cpu_mode; in vie_decode_instruction() 3950 if (decode_prefixes(vie, cpu_mode, cs_d)) in vie_decode_instruction() [all …]
|
/illumos-gate/usr/src/lib/libdtrace/i386/ |
H A D | dt_isadep.c | 467 uint_t cpu_mode; in dt_instr_size() local 478 cpu_mode = (dmodel == PR_MODEL_ILP32) ? SIZE32 : SIZE64; in dt_instr_size() 480 if (dtrace_disx86(&x86dis, cpu_mode) != 0) in dt_instr_size()
|
/illumos-gate/usr/src/cmd/bhyve/ |
H A D | task_switch.c | 673 calculate_gla(enum vm_cpu_mode cpu_mode, enum vm_reg_name seg, in calculate_gla() argument 685 if (cpu_mode == CPU_MODE_64BIT) { in calculate_gla() 759 if (cpu_mode == CPU_MODE_64BIT && seg != VM_REG_GUEST_FS && in calculate_gla() 824 if (calculate_gla(paging->cpu_mode, VM_REG_GUEST_SS, in push_errcode() 881 assert(paging->cpu_mode == CPU_MODE_PROTECTED); in vmexit_task_switch()
|
H A D | gdb.c | 259 paging->cpu_mode = CPU_MODE_64BIT; in guest_paging_info() 261 paging->cpu_mode = CPU_MODE_PROTECTED; in guest_paging_info() 263 paging->cpu_mode = CPU_MODE_REAL; in guest_paging_info()
|
/illumos-gate/usr/src/uts/intel/sys/ |
H A D | vmm.h | 215 enum vm_cpu_mode cpu_mode; member
|
/illumos-gate/usr/src/uts/common/io/qede/579xx/drivers/ecore/ |
H A D | ecore_mcp.c | 347 u32 cpu_mode, cpu_state, cpu_pc_0, cpu_pc_1, cpu_pc_2; in ecore_mcp_print_cpu_info() local 349 cpu_mode = ecore_rd(p_hwfn, p_ptt, MCP_REG_CPU_MODE); in ecore_mcp_print_cpu_info() 359 cpu_mode, cpu_state, cpu_pc_0, cpu_pc_1, cpu_pc_2); in ecore_mcp_print_cpu_info() 2558 u32 cpu_mode, cpu_state; in ecore_mcp_resume() local 2562 cpu_mode = ecore_rd(p_hwfn, p_ptt, MCP_REG_CPU_MODE); in ecore_mcp_resume() 2563 cpu_mode &= ~MCP_REG_CPU_MODE_SOFT_HALT; in ecore_mcp_resume() 2564 ecore_wr(p_hwfn, p_ptt, MCP_REG_CPU_MODE, cpu_mode); in ecore_mcp_resume() 2572 cpu_mode, cpu_state); in ecore_mcp_resume()
|
/illumos-gate/usr/src/cmd/picl/plugins/sun4u/enchilada/envd/ |
H A D | piclenvd.c | 331 static int cpu_mode; variable 347 {"cpu-hm-automode-enable", PICL_PTYPE_INT, &cpu_mode,
|
/illumos-gate/usr/src/uts/intel/io/vmm/amd/ |
H A D | svm.c | 575 paging->cpu_mode = svm_vcpu_mode(vmcb); in svm_paging_info() 711 switch (paging.cpu_mode) { in svm_handle_mmio_emul()
|
/illumos-gate/usr/src/uts/intel/io/vmm/intel/ |
H A D | vmx.c | 1821 paging->cpu_mode = vmx_cpu_mode(); in vmx_paging_info() 1838 switch (paging.cpu_mode) { in vmexit_mmio_emul()
|